People, most people who try them probably, think his games are not that good and have gotten much worse.
I was finally motivated enough to try Avernum 6 recently and even though I'm not very far I'm already seeing a lot of improvements over the Exile series (except for the removal of the parry ability, damn it Jeff). I'm disappointed in everyone who told me try Exile first. So at least up until Avadon (haven't tried it; would be very surprised if it's actually worse than Exile) his games were not getting worse.
I'd say Avernum 1-3 are slightly worse than Exiles, in respects other than the UI. In Exile you had more party members, and some little details in the mechanics. A1-3 didn't really bring anything new to the table, just a new character system that was equally boring.

But this new game should be superior to both, the strength of earlier games (big open world) is still there and if the game will otherwise be more like Geneforge 5 or Avernum 6, it will be an improvement easily.

I haven't played Avadon but the main weakness of that game seemed to me be more about linearity than having somehow worse combat than Exile or Avernum. Even if that wasn't the main complaint heard here.
